Blaze Erupts on Jet in India; 7 Hurt

CALCUTTA, India — An Indian Airlines Boeing 737 caught fire and overshot the runway while landing at Calcutta airport Friday, slightly injuring seven of the 114 people on board, officials said.
Firefighters put out the blaze after the plane came to a halt on the grass, witnesses said.
The 107 passengers and seven crew members were evacuated from the crippled aircraft within minutes, they said.
Witnesses said the engine on the left wing caught fire just as the plane, Flight 248 from Katmandu, Nepal, touched down.
